Product Overview

  • Category: Integrated Circuit (IC)
  • Use: Voltage Monitor
  • Characteristics: Low-power, Precision, Adjustable Threshold
  • Package: SOT23-6
  • Essence: Monitors voltage levels and provides a digital output based on the threshold set by the user.
  • Packaging/Quantity: Tape & Reel, 3000 units per reel

Specifications

  • Supply Voltage Range: 1.5V to 5.5V
  • Threshold Voltage Options: 2.93V, 3.08V, 3.15V, 3.30V, 3.42V, 3.63V, 3.92V, 4.00V
  • Operating Temperature Range: -40°C to +85°C
  • Quiescent Current: 1µA (typical)

Working Principles

The MAX6384XS41D1+T is a voltage monitor IC that operates by comparing the input voltage with the threshold voltage set by the user. When the input voltage exceeds the threshold, the digital output (VOUT) goes high, indicating a "high" voltage level. Conversely, when the input voltage falls below the threshold, the output goes low, indicating a "low" voltage level. The threshold voltage can be adjusted using the TH pin to suit specific application requirements.
